About
Stony Fork is located in a natural forest setting at the foot of Big Walker Mountain and adjacent to the Big Walker Scenic Byway. A short drive from I-77 and I-81, the campground is popular with RVers and tent campers. The East Fork of Stony Fork Creek winds through the campground and provides water play and trout fishing. A one-mile nature trail will take campers through stands of pine and hardwoods, while the campground loop road itself is popular with walkers. For the more experienced hiker, Seven Sisters Trail leads from the campground to the top of Little Walker Mountain and back to the Scenic Byway. Fees: Overnight Use: Single Site: $20 per night Electricity hook-up fee: $6 per night Electricity and water hook-up fee: $10 per night
